Chapter 1126: The Stone Skull Case

Something’s wrong with the stone?

This sentence happened to be overheard by the lead guard watching the city gate.

He immediately asked, “What’s wrong with it?”

“The stone is too light.”

“Too light?” The guard rolled up his sleeves and said, “Let me see.”

He took the stone over.

As soon as he weighed it in his hands—

Indeed, it was very light!

How strange!

The lead guard immediately placed the stone on the ground and questioned the old merchant, “Why is this stone so light?”

The old merchant stared at the stone for a moment, frowning in puzzlement. “How could a stone be light? That’s impossible.”

“Then try lifting it yourself.”

The old merchant quickly tried it himself.

Without trying, one wouldn’t know—but once tried, what a shock!

“How… how could this be?”

How could such a large stone be so light?

As if it were hollow!

The guard’s eyes narrowed sharply. He immediately became alert and interrogated, “Is there something inside this stone that shouldn’t be there?”

“Officer, these are all gambling stones! How could there be anything improper inside a gambling stone? Moreover… I don’t know why this stone is so light. Before coming here, I personally inspected everything—there was no such situation.”

“Then let’s open it and see.”

“That won’t do!”

“Why not?”

“Didn’t I just say? These are all gambling stones, meant to be sold to others. If we open it, how can I do business?”

Gambling stones—as the name suggests, they’re used for gambling.

Some people would determine whether a stone contains precious jade based on its size, shape, and the patterns on its surface, and choose to purchase these “stones.”

Some people buy them and open them to find only rock inside, but others bet correctly and become wealthy overnight.

Now hearing the guard wanted to open it, the old merchant naturally wouldn’t allow it!

But the guard flew into a rage and moved to draw the long sword at his waist, saying, “I now suspect there’s something wrong with this stone. It might contain something unsavory inside. It must be opened immediately. Men, open the stone.”

With one order issued!

The old merchant truly had no choice.

He could only stand to the side and watch helplessly.

Everyone at the city gate also fixed their eyes on that suspicious stone.

Jingrong and Ji Yunshu were no exception.

They too were curious why the stone was so light.

Could there be something strange inside?

Soon, the city gate official brought tools to open the stone.

With just a few strikes, the stone was chiseled open.

And at the very instant it was opened, something rolled out from inside.

That thing rolled twice on the ground.

Then stopped!

When everyone looked, they were instantly stunned speechless!

For three seconds, time seemed frozen.

Then—

“Ahhh!”

The crowd began to panic.

They scattered in all directions.

Or pressed together.

Terrified beyond measure.

But Ji Yunshu, Jingrong, and the others stood calmly in place without moving.

Quietly staring at that “eerie” thing on the ground.

A… skull!

The guards at the city gate were also completely shocked.

This was the first time they had encountered such a thing.

Inside the stone was actually a skull!

The lead guard almost without thinking immediately pointed at the old merchant and his workers, ordering, “Arrest them.”

Seven or eight guards rushed out and immediately surrounded those merchants.

The old merchant and his workers were also stunned.

They all knelt on the ground.

The old merchant said, “Officer, this… this has nothing to do with me!”

“Nothing to do with you? A skull hidden inside the stone, and you still dare say it has nothing to do with you? Speak! Where did this thing come from?”

“I don’t know! Sir, I truly don’t know.”

“This is a murder case. If you don’t confess truthfully, you’ll suffer for it.”

“Sir… we’ve been wronged!”

“The stone is yours, the skull was inside it, and you still dare cry injustice?” The lead guard turned to a junior guard beside him. “Quickly go to the City Bureau and report this matter.”

“Yes!” The junior guard immediately took off running.

Those merchants were directly detained at the city gate.

Because this very likely involved a murder case, the city gate guards had no choice but to immediately order the main gate temporarily sealed, opening a side door on the left for people to enter and exit.

Jingrong’s carriage, having been blocked by those stones and with its wheel already broken, could only remain in place.

When the skull rolled out, Ji Yunshu had been staring at it all along.

Based on the skull’s characteristics, it was a woman’s!

Moreover, the time of death should be three years or more.

But the specifics would require further examination to know.

Jingrong knew what she was thinking. He pulled her hand and lowered his voice to remind her, “This matter has nothing to do with us. This is Gaoding—don’t get involved.”

“I understand.”

“Don’t worry, someone will investigate. If a place as large as Gaoding doesn’t even have someone who can solve cases, that would be laughable.”

She nodded.

After they entered the city, they searched several inns along the way.

But all were fully booked!

After all, the imperial examinations were imminent.

Song Zhi said, “Young Master Jing, Gaoding is crowded everywhere right now. With the imperial examinations approaching, all the inns are full. If you don’t mind, why not stay with me? Before I came, Young Master Zhang gave me a key—the key to his ancestral home. It should be large enough for us to stay together.”

Bai Yin was the first to refuse.

“No need. Gaoding is so large, it’s impossible there isn’t a single inn available.”

“But staying in a private residence would be more convenient. Though I don’t know why you’ve come to Gaoding, after what happened at that mountain inn, if you stay at another inn, it definitely won’t be safe. You’d better stay with me.”

Song Zhi had actually hit upon the key point!

Inns truly weren’t safe, and they weren’t convenient either. Jingrong was somewhat swayed and softly persuaded Bai Yin, “We still don’t know when we can find that person. In any case, caution comes first. If we stay long-term at an inn, that definitely won’t work. It would be better to stay with that bookworm. After all, he’s come to participate in the imperial examinations as a scholar candidate—when the time comes, he can help us conceal our identities.”

Upon hearing this, Bai Yin was swayed.

After thinking it over—

She agreed!

At that moment, at the City Bureau.

Li Cheng had been idle for two days, eating and drinking every day.

Now, he was sitting inside with his legs crossed, cracking melon seeds.

Melon seed shells all over the floor!

Having a grand time.

Suddenly, a junior official rushed in urgently.

Shouting loudly, “Sir, this is bad!”

With this shout, Li Cheng nearly choked.

With an unhappy expression, he glared at the junior official. “What are you shouting about? Are you trying to choke this official to death?”

“Sir, something… something has happened!”

“What happened?”

“There’s been a… murder case at the city gate!”

A murder case?

Upon hearing this, Li Cheng’s expression changed dramatically. He sat up straight and asked, “What murder case? Who died? Is it Gong Shilin from Left Minister Gong’s family?”

Uh!

The junior official’s mouth twitched.

Li Cheng truly wished the dead person was Gong Shilin.

That way, his elder sister wouldn’t have to marry him.

And he would have one less mortal enemy.

But the junior official said, “Sir, you’ve misunderstood. It’s not Young Master Gong. A skull rolled out from inside a stone, and they’re waiting for you to go there now.”

Huyi didn’t have a Court of Judicial Review.

Nor did it have a Capital Magistracy.

It only had the Six Ministries.

So wherever something happened, that place handled it themselves.

A murder case at the city gate fell under the jurisdiction of the City Bureau.

Which meant this case was now under Li Cheng’s management.

Upon hearing there was a skull inside a stone, Li Cheng immediately perked up.

This was something new!

In all his years of traveling far and wide, he had never heard of such a thing.

He casually threw the melon seeds in his hand onto the ground.

Without looking back, he left the room.

Saying, “Let’s go watch the excitement!”

The junior official was exasperated! He immediately followed.
